Welcome to the Bannerine consent banner rollout! Future maintainers: we ship region-specific variants from the Copperleaf config service, so never hardcode consent text. Rollouts go 5% → 25% → full, with a 24h soak at each step. If the config service is unreachable, the banner fails closed. To unlock the emergency override bundle during an outage, you'll need this recovery passphrase:

recovery phrase for fajeg-kawep: druix-gorius-briax-ulaeth-fraox-lammir-pelox-jormir-pelwyn-julir

The Thistledown markdown pipeline runs in three stages: parse, sanitize, render. For the security review, the interesting bit is stage two — we strip raw HTML unless it's on the allowlist, and we cap nesting depth so pathological input can't blow the stack. Link schemes are filtered before rendering, not after. The depth caps, input size limits, and timeout values are set as follows.

tuning table, yahap-hahip:
BUDGETS = {
    "praiel": 88,
    "quenox": 61,
    "nordor": 332,
    "gorix": 835,
    "ruswyn": 186,
}

Plugin authors targeting the Bramblekit platform must pin every dependency to an exact version in the plugin manifest; floating ranges fail validation at publish time. Run the pin-check tool locally before submitting, as the registry rejects unverified lockfiles. The tool needs access to the internal Mosswell validation service, so configure it with the key below.

API key for hadup-kahof: vxb2-7s

Action item from the Pedalgrid rebalancing outage (sev-2). The van-dispatch optimizer looped when station demand forecasts went stale, burning the API quota and freezing rebalancing for three hours. Fix shipped: stale forecasts now fall back to last-known-good with a hard cutoff. Support: if riders report empty stations citywide, check the optimizer health panel first before escalating. Do not manually restart the dispatcher; it resumes on its own. The fallback thresholds are set as follows.

limits module of bagaf-taduf:
CAPS = {
    "belix": 599,
    "sildor": 750,
}